Emerging Trends in the Exterior Coating Market in Germany

Germany’s exterior coating market is transforming under the impetus of technological, environmental, and consumer dynamic shifts. As digital efficiency and sustainability become buzzwords, coatings are transforming with increased functionality and intelligent features. Firms are incorporating innovative materials and sustainable inputs while meeting regulatory reforms and customer expectations for performance and beauty. The market is witnessing significant changes in the methods of manufacturing and applications, which are opening up opportunities for innovation. This report emphasizes important trends that are driving the way of exterior coatings in Germany and redefining their performance, value, and market significance.

• Bio-based and Natural Resin Formulations: The German manufacturers are ramping up their utilization of natural and renewable materials to replace petrochemical-based materials. Bio-resins from sources such as soy, linseed, or castor oil are becoming an essential part of green coatings. This is in line with Germany’s robust green agenda and lessens carbon prints when producing. The resins also complement increasing customer pressure for low-emission, safe products. They are increasingly more durable and UV resistant, making them equivalent to their traditional counterparts. This is forcing producers to invest in sustainable chemistry and increasing the attractiveness of exterior coatings in construction and industrial applications.
• Hybrid Coating Systems: Hybrid coating technologies with various polymer types are becoming increasingly popular in Germany. These systems draw out the best of epoxy, polyurethane, and acrylic resins to deliver higher flexibility, corrosion protection, and surface bonding. Hybrid systems satisfy rigid building codes and enhance lifecycle performance in extreme climatic conditions. German firms are targeting these multi-functional coatings for infrastructure and commercial use. Their versatility minimizes the necessity of repeated maintenance and is appropriate for the country’s focus on durable construction solutions. The use of hybrid coatings is promoting technical cooperation and propelling product development within the market.
• Low-temperature Curing Technologies: Germany’s building industry ever more demands coatings that cure effectively in lower temperatures. Low-temperature curing exterior coatings lower energy consumption and expand the application window, particularly in autumn and winter. They improve on-site productivity and allow for consistent performance regardless of temperature fluctuations. Companies are creating chemistries that deliver good adhesion and performance without the need for high-temperature curing equipment. This trend complements the energy-efficiency objectives of the German market alongside environmental compliance. It also provides contractors with more flexibility in scheduling and enhances coating reliability across weather conditions.
• Anti-microbial and Self-sanitizing Surfaces: Health and safety issues are generating demand for exterior coatings that have anti-microbial properties in Germany. These coatings inhibit mold, mildew, and pathogenic microbe growth on building facades, particularly on public buildings and residential estates. Made of silver ions or zinc-based ingredients, they provide prolonged hygiene protection and minimize the use of chemical cleaning. This innovation is especially applicable in healthcare and hospitality building construction. With hygiene having a lasting impact on design, anti-microbial coatings are transforming product lines and reasserting the importance of functional finishes in Germany’s exterior coatings industry.
• Environmentally Responsive Smart Coatings: Germany is experiencing the emergence of smart exterior coatings that respond to environmental stimuli. Some of these are coatings that change color with temperature, reflect sunlight, or control surface temperature. These technologies add building energy efficiency and aesthetic appeal. They also assist in avoiding surface degradation resulting from extreme temperatures or UV light. With the emphasis of Germany on smart construction materials, smart coatings are becoming popular both in new constructions and retrofitting. Their functional attributes are creating new market opportunities and stimulating attention from architects and engineers for modern, responsive materials.

These new trends are changing the way exterior coatings are developed, applied, and appreciated in the German market. Sustainable, efficient, and high-performance demands are driving producers beyond conventional coating solutions. The combination of smart materials, green ingredients, and functional additives is revolutionizing the industry. As consumer attitudes and regulatory regimes change, the trends will keep shaping innovation, creating new revenue opportunities, and consolidating Germany’s role as a key player in advanced building materials and coatings technology.

Recent Developments in the Exterior Coating Market in Germany

Germany’s exterior coatings market has seen significant developments in materials science, sustainability initiatives, and project-related innovation in recent times. Players in the industry are meeting tighter environmental regulations and changing construction requirements with focused product solutions and strategic investment. The innovations depict the nation’s strong focus on quality, environmental stewardship, and long-term durability in architectural coatings. The following review describes five recent developments that are driving market change and solidifying Germany’s position as a world leader in exterior coating technology.

• Carbon-Neutral Production Plant Expansion: Top German coating producers are investing in carbon-neutral plants to achieve national climate targets. The plants are powered by renewable energy, sustainable raw materials, and efficient logistics to cut emissions. A prime example involves solar power-based operations combined with waste reduction mechanisms. This transition improves brand trust and facilitates eco-label certification. By aligning production activities with Germany’s carbon target, these operations enhance long-term competitiveness. The shift to green production is also encouraging greater cooperation along the supply chain to drive sustainability through the product life cycle.
• Introduction of Recycling Packaging Solutions: German exterior coating manufacturers are abandoning conventional plastic packaging for fully recyclable and bio-based solutions. These include metal cans with removable liners, biodegradable drums, and returnable containers. These solutions minimize landfill waste and support Germany’s circular economy objectives. Sustainable packaging reduces the environmental footprint and enhances brand distinction within a competitive market. Customers in the retail and construction industries are focusing on environmentally friendly suppliers, making this trend imperative to fulfill procurement requirements and enhance product attractiveness among green-conscious consumers.
• Partnerships with Smart Building Developers: German coating firms are collaborating with smart infrastructure initiatives to incorporate intelligent surface solutions. Coatings containing embedded sensors, thermal-regulating capabilities, and energy-saving technology are being tested in pilot buildings. These partnerships are taking coatings out of their passive role as simply contributors to building performance and making them active participants. Developers are realizing improved thermal management and surface durability, and manufacturers are introduced to new application data and feedback. Such cross-industry collaboration indicates a move toward technology-based innovation and greater engagement of coating suppliers in project planning and specification.
• Better Alignment with EU Green Deal Regulations: Germany’s coating industry for exterior applications is rapidly catching up with the new standards of the European Green Deal, especially in terms of chemical safety and emissions. New product development steers clear of volatile organic compounds and favors the use of natural additives without compromising on performance. Rule changes have led to faster product reformulation and greater testing protocols. These changes are facilitating faster certification, particularly for public sector infrastructural projects. Firms that show active compliance are well-positioned in the tendering process, building momentum for sector-wide sustainable change.
• Take-up of UV-cured Coating Systems: German manufacturers are applying UV-cured exterior coatings that immediately harden when exposed to ultraviolet light. The coatings save time on application and remove toxic emissions, providing a clean and effective solution for commercial and industrial buildings. The technology suits prefabricated panels and offsite construction methods, popularizing in Germany. UV curing enhances scratch resistance and surface hardness, lowering maintenance requirements in the long term. The technology assists Germany’s goals of industrial productivity while lowering workplace risks and meeting eco-regulatory standards.

The current progress in Germany’s exterior coating industry is a testament to a high level of commitment towards innovation, environmental friendliness, and intelligent construction integration. Through cleaner production, recyclable packaging, and high-tech functional systems, the market is becoming increasingly sensitive to local as well as EU-wide efforts. These developments not only enhance environmental performance but also redefine the production, application, and value of coatings. Through continued evolution of the industry, such shifts will frame competitive advantage and propel future market growth in Germany.

Strategic Growth Opportunities for Exterior Coating Market in Germany

The exterior coating market in Germany is changing with new technologies, environmental laws, and economic trends. The market for sustainable and high-performance coatings is growing due to infrastructure renewals, energy efficiency initiatives, and demands for durable solutions in industrial sectors. Five major application areas with strong growth prospects in the German exterior coating market are discussed in this analysis.

• Infrastructure Rehabilitation and Modernization: Germany’s aging infrastructure needs to be rehabilitated extensively, which creates demand for superior exterior coatings. Protective coatings with corrosion resistance and long-lasting performance are necessary for bridges, tunnels, and public buildings. Infrastructure investment by the government on transport and public facilities facilitates this growth. Environmental compliance coatings and structural durability-enhancing coatings are favored, consistent with Germany’s sustainability requirements. This trend creates opportunities for developers to formulate specialty coatings designed specifically to address infrastructure requirements.
• Energy-Efficient Building Solutions: The need for energy-efficient buildings in Germany fuels the uptake of exterior coatings that enhance reflectivity and thermal insulation. Reflective paints and cool roof coatings minimize energy usage by ensuring indoor temperatures are controlled. The solutions are most needed in urban regions where energy efficiency becomes a necessity. Companies dealing in environmentally friendly and energy-saving coatings can leverage this emerging market niche.
• Automotive Industry Advancements: Germany’s automotive industry is making the transition to electric vehicles and light metals, and this requires new exterior coating technologies. Coatings that offer protection against the environment and improve vehicle appearance are needed. The sustainability drive in the industry also promotes water-based and low-VOC coatings. This transformation offers coating manufacturers an opportunity to innovate and address the changing requirements of the automotive market.
• Renewable Energy Infrastructure: The installation of renewable energy projects, including wind turbines and solar panels, demands strong exterior coatings. Harsh weather-resistant coatings and corrosion prevention are necessary for the long life of renewable energy installations. Germany’s leadership in renewable energy installation drives the demand for special coatings in this industry. Suppliers may investigate formulations that make renewable energy infrastructure better performing and longer-lasting.
• Smart and Functional Coatings: The incorporation of smart technologies into buildings and infrastructure gives rise to the creation of functional exterior coatings. Self-cleaning, anti-microbial, or temperature-regulating coatings provide value addition. Advanced coatings improve building maintenance and occupant comfort. Germany’s interest in innovation and smart solutions creates a favorable environment for the development of functional exterior coatings.

The German market for exterior coatings is growing in different applications as a result of technologies, sustainability efforts, and infrastructure investments. Companies that align their offerings with these trends and emphasize innovation, energy efficiency, and durability are best placed to take advantage of future opportunities. By responding to the unique requirements of industries like infrastructure, automotive, renewable energy, and smart buildings, the industry can fuel growth and support Germany’s environmental and economic goals.

Exterior Coating Market in Germany Driver and Challenges

The German exterior coating market is driven by an interplay of technological advancements, economic conditions, and regulatory trends. The drivers and challenges help stakeholders understand the market drivers and challenges in order to stay competitive. The drivers of the market’s growth are discussed here in detail as five major drivers, followed by three major challenges affecting the growth of the market.

The factors responsible for driving the exterior coating market in Germany include:
• Technological Advances in Coating Formulations: Technological advancements in coating technologies, including nanotechnology and smart coatings, improve performance properties such as durability, self-cleaning, and thermal management. These advancements respond to the changing needs of industries such as construction and automotive for high-performance exterior coatings. Ongoing advancements in sophisticated formulations propel market growth by providing solutions to lengthen the life of structures and lower the maintenance costs.
• Sustainability and Environmental Regulations: Germany’s rigorous environmental laws favor the application of low volatile organic compound (VOC) emissions, eco-friendly coatings. The focus on sustainability has led to the development of water-based and bio-based coatings by manufacturers. Environmental compliance not only satisfies legal needs but also commands the attention of eco-aware consumers, thus driving the demand for sustainable exterior coatings in the market.
• Infrastructure Development and Urbanization: Continuous infrastructure development projects and urban development projects in Germany raise the need for exterior coatings that beautify, protect, and extend the lifespan of buildings and public buildings. Weather-resistant coatings with aesthetic value and durability are crucial in new constructions and building refurbishment projects. Increased construction activity has a corresponding increase in the demand for high-quality exterior coatings.
• Automotive Industry Evolution: Germany’s automotive market, a heavy consumer of coatings, is going through changes with the advent of electric cars and lightweight materials. This transition calls for the development of specialized exterior coatings that offer protection as well as fulfill the styling requirements of contemporary vehicles. The transformation of the automotive industry offers chances for coating manufacturers to innovate and respond to new material and design standards.
• Aesthetic and Functional Coatings Demand from the Consumer: Consumers increasingly demand outer coatings with both beauty and purpose, including UV protection, anti-microbial functionality, and energy efficiency. The demand prompts manufacturers to create multi-functional coatings to beautify and perform better than buildings and structures. Personalized and high-performance coating trends fuel market expansion.

Challenges in the exterior coating market in Germany are:
• High Research and Development Costs: Research and development investment in developing sophisticated outside coatings is considerable. Smaller and medium-sized firms can be hampered by financial limitations that restrict innovation and competition with large corporations. Costs of creating new formulations and technologies are exorbitant, posing as an entry and expansion hurdle for small players.
• Raw Material Price Volatility: Raw material price fluctuations can affect manufacturing cost and profit. Volatility of prices is challenging to budget for and to establish prices around, making it difficult for coating products to be competitive in the market. Companies need to work through these fluctuations to be profitable and hold market share.
• Shortage of Skilled Labor: Usage of sophisticated exterior coatings demands expertise, and Germany lacks skilled operators in the industry. The shortage of skilled applicators can result in marginal application, impacting coatings performance and durability. Mitigating the shortage in labor through training and workforce development is essential to foster the industry.

The German market for exterior coating is propelled by technology advancements, sustainability, and infrastructure investment. Despite this, growth can be slowed by high research and development expenses, volatility of raw material prices, and skill shortages in labor. Stakeholders need to strategically manage these issues to unlock growth potential and maintain the development of the exterior coating industry in Germany.
